ilch Forum » Ilch CMS 2.X » Kritik und Verbesserungen » Kalender Modul

Geschlossen
  1. #1
    User Pic
    MonkeyOnKeyboard Moderator
    Registriert seit
    10.02.2014
    Beiträge
    437
    Beitragswertungen
    20 Beitragspunkte
    Moin ihr lieben

    Ich vermisse beim Kalender Modul 2 - 3 Funktionen.

    1. Zyklische / Wiederkehrende Termine
    2. Kalendereintrage für bestimmte Gruppen


    Wäre es möglich, das Kalender-Modul so zu erweitern?


    verwendete ilch Version: 2.x

    betroffene Homepage: sandbox.caelum-et-infernum.eu
    0 Mitglieder finden den Beitrag gut.
  2. #2
    User Pic
    blackcoder Entwickler
    Registriert seit
    22.05.2014
    Beiträge
    2.277
    Beitragswertungen
    356 Beitragspunkte
    Habe für die beiden Funktionen mal Tickets erstellt.

    redmine.ilch2.de/issues/476
    redmine.ilch2.de/issues/477
    0 Mitglieder finden den Beitrag gut.
  3. #3
    User Pic
    MonkeyOnKeyboard Moderator
    Registriert seit
    10.02.2014
    Beiträge
    437
    Beitragswertungen
    20 Beitragspunkte
    ZitatZitat geschrieben von blackcoder
    Habe für die beiden Funktionen mal Tickets erstellt.

    redmine.ilch2.de/issues/476
    redmine.ilch2.de/issues/477


    Danke
    0 Mitglieder finden den Beitrag gut.
  4. #4
    User Pic
    blackcoder Entwickler
    Registriert seit
    22.05.2014
    Beiträge
    2.277
    Beitragswertungen
    356 Beitragspunkte
    "Kalendereinträge für bestimmte Gruppen" sollte beim nächsten Update mit drin sein.
    0 Mitglieder finden den Beitrag gut.
  5. #5
    User Pic
    MonkeyOnKeyboard Moderator
    Registriert seit
    10.02.2014
    Beiträge
    437
    Beitragswertungen
    20 Beitragspunkte
    Ist schon was raus, wegen den Zyklischen Kalendereinträgen? Wird diese funktion kommen?
    0 Mitglieder finden den Beitrag gut.
  6. #6
    User Pic
    blackcoder Entwickler
    Registriert seit
    22.05.2014
    Beiträge
    2.277
    Beitragswertungen
    356 Beitragspunkte
    Den aktuellen Stand kann man im Ticket sehen:
    redmine.ilch2.de/issues/476

    Leider wird "recurring events" im FullCalendar [1] anscheinend nicht in absehbarer Zeit implementiert. Muss man also wohl eine Zwischenlösung programmieren. Wann die fertig ist, weiß ich nicht.

    [1] github.com/fullcalendar/fullcalendar/issues/387
    github.com/fullcalendar/fullcalendar
    0 Mitglieder finden den Beitrag gut.
  7. #7
    User Pic
    MonkeyOnKeyboard Moderator
    Registriert seit
    10.02.2014
    Beiträge
    437
    Beitragswertungen
    20 Beitragspunkte
    github.com/fullcalendar/fullcalendar/issues/4094

    habs nochmal nachgefragt, da kam das als antwort
    0 Mitglieder finden den Beitrag gut.
  8. #8
    User Pic
    Siggi Hall Of Fame
    Registriert seit
    08.02.2007
    Beiträge
    6.558
    Beitragswertungen
    327 Beitragspunkte
    Mh Stimmt lachen
    Ich hatte da auch mal etwas umgesetzt aber da hieß es was ist wenn der Zyklus Tag auf ein Feiertag fällt? Du kannst keine einzelne Termine löschen.


    Zuletzt modifiziert von Siggi am 09.03.2018 - 07:52:02
    0 Mitglieder finden den Beitrag gut.
  9. #9
    User Pic
    MonkeyOnKeyboard Moderator
    Registriert seit
    10.02.2014
    Beiträge
    437
    Beitragswertungen
    20 Beitragspunkte
    hm.... jedenfalls ist es möglich. ist ja nur so ne idee, das mal in betracht zu ziehen und würde es ja auch testen für euch.
    0 Mitglieder finden den Beitrag gut.
  10. #10
    User Pic
    Siggi Hall Of Fame
    Registriert seit
    08.02.2007
    Beiträge
    6.558
    Beitragswertungen
    327 Beitragspunkte
    So hab es schon wiedergefunden ^^

    stackoverflow.com/questions/15161654/recurring-events-in-fullcalendar?answertab=active#tab-top

    Hab dies auch im Einsatz mit dow wo er ein Termin jeden Montag und Dienstag von 12:00 bis 13:30 wiederholt.
    events: [{
        title:"Test Termin",
        start: '12:00',
        end: '13:30',
        dow: [1, 2]
    }],


    Mit Monat und Jahres Wiederholung hab ich noch nicht gearbeitet aber denke es ist dort gut beschrieben mit ranges.
    0 Mitglieder finden den Beitrag gut.
  11. #11
    User Pic
    Siggi Hall Of Fame
    Registriert seit
    08.02.2007
    Beiträge
    6.558
    Beitragswertungen
    327 Beitragspunkte
    Hab das mal im Kalender grob erweitert für den Tages Zyklus.
    github.com/IlchCMS/Ilch-2.0/commit/560b6489ffb4bfe3ace0241abd868eff935cb58e

    Sicherlich kann man das durch ranges noch mehr erweitern aber das muss ich mir selbst noch mal genau anschauen
    1 Mitglieder finden den Beitrag gut.
  12. #12
    User Pic
    MonkeyOnKeyboard Moderator
    Registriert seit
    10.02.2014
    Beiträge
    437
    Beitragswertungen
    20 Beitragspunkte
    ZitatZitat geschrieben von Siggi
    Hab das mal im Kalender grob erweitert für den Tages Zyklus.
    github.com/IlchCMS/Ilch-2.0/commit/560b6489ffb4bfe3ace0241abd868eff935cb58e

    Sicherlich kann man das durch ranges noch mehr erweitern aber das muss ich mir selbst noch mal genau anschauen


    Ich hab mir mal die aktuelle userversion heruntergeladen und lokal getestet.

    also man kann zwar im adminbereich den zyklus definieren, auf der admin übersicht sieht man aber nur start und ende. und im kalender im frontend taucht der termin nicht auf


    EDIT:

    Kalender im frontend ist auch english, wenn man im tag schaut, sind die zeiten alle pm..... oder am....
    und wenn man auf liste schaut kommt in englisch, No events to display


    Zuletzt modifiziert von magicmarkus am 15.04.2018 - 13:32:56
    1 Mitglieder finden den Beitrag gut.
  13. #13
    User Pic
    blackcoder Entwickler
    Registriert seit
    22.05.2014
    Beiträge
    2.277
    Beitragswertungen
    356 Beitragspunkte
    Danke fürs Testen. Ich kann die von dir beschriebenen Fehler nachvollziehen.

    redmine.ilch2.de/issues/508
    redmine.ilch2.de/issues/509
    redmine.ilch2.de/issues/510
    0 Mitglieder finden den Beitrag gut.
  14. #14
    User Pic
    MonkeyOnKeyboard Moderator
    Registriert seit
    10.02.2014
    Beiträge
    437
    Beitragswertungen
    20 Beitragspunkte
    Update auf 2.1.7 gemacht, Kalender geht immer noch nicht so.

    Ansicht Admin Kalender:

    prntscr.com/j5k884

    ZitatZitat
    Die Gruppen passen aber.


    Übersicht Frontend

    prnt.sc/j5k8ok

    ZitatZitat
    Wird nicht angezeigt



    In der Datenbank ist es aber auch richtig eingetragen


    Zuletzt modifiziert von magicmarkus am 15.04.2018 - 17:39:45
    0 Mitglieder finden den Beitrag gut.
  15. #15
    User Pic
    blackcoder Entwickler
    Registriert seit
    22.05.2014
    Beiträge
    2.277
    Beitragswertungen
    356 Beitragspunkte
    Ja, Ticket 509 ist auch noch offen.

    Wir wollen uns für den Fehler die nötige Zeit nehmen, aber deswegen Version 2.1.7, welche einige wichtige Fehler behebt, nicht verschieben.

    Die Funktion sollte für einen Zeitraum <= einen Monat funktionieren. Sobald wir den Fehler behoben haben, werden wir wahrscheinlich ein Update nachlegen.


    Zuletzt modifiziert von blackcoder am 15.04.2018 - 20:35:43
    0 Mitglieder finden den Beitrag gut.
Geschlossen

Zurück zu Kritik und Verbesserungen

Optionen: Bei einer Antwort zu diesem Thema eine eMail erhalten